
Nothing has officially unveiled its latest smartphone, the Nothing Phone (3), bringing significant upgrades in performance, display, and camera technology. The device aims to continue the company’s signature aesthetic with an innovative design and cutting-edge specifications.
Design & Display

The Nothing Phone (3) boasts a 163.5 x 77.5 x 8.4mm body, weighing 211g, with a plastic frame and a glass back and front. It features an IP64 rating, making it resistant to dust and water splashes. A major highlight remains the 3 LED light strips on the back, serving as a notification system, camera fill light, and featuring 26 addressable zones for enhanced customization.
The smartphone sports a 6.77-inch AMOLED display with 1 billion colors, a 120Hz refresh rate, and HDR10+ support. It offers an impressive brightness range, peaking at 3000 nits, and features a 1080x2392px resolution (19.93:9 aspect ratio, 387ppi), making it one of the brightest and most color-accurate screens in its segment. The device also supports Ultra HDR image processing.
Performance & Software

Under the hood, the Nothing Phone (3) is powered by the Qualcomm Snapdragon 7s Gen 3 (4nm) chipset. The processor is an octa-core setup (1×2.5 GHz Cortex-A720, 3×2.4 GHz Cortex-A720, 4×1.8 GHz Cortex-A520), paired with an Adreno 710 GPU (940 MHz). This ensures smooth multitasking, high-end gaming, and improved power efficiency.
The phone runs on Android 15 with Nothing OS 3.1 and is guaranteed to receive three major Android upgrades, ensuring longevity and security for users.
Camera System

The Nothing Phone (3) features an advanced triple-camera setup:
- 50MP Wide (Main) – f/1.9, 24mm, dual-pixel PDAF, OIS.
- 50MP Telephoto – f/2.6, 70mm, PDAF, OIS, 3x optical zoom.
- 8MP Ultra-Wide – f/2.2, 15mm, 120-degree field of view.
The front houses a 50MP selfie camera (f/2.2, 24mm wide, 1/2.76”), ensuring crisp and high-resolution selfies.
For video enthusiasts, the rear camera supports 4K@30fps, 1080p@30/60/120fps with gyro-EIS and OIS for stability, while the front camera records 4K@30fps and 1080p@30fps.
Battery & Charging

A 5000mAh battery powers the Nothing Phone (3), supporting 50W wired fast charging, which can charge 50% in just 19 minutes and 100% in 56 minutes.
